November is my favorite month of the year for a variety of reasons.  First and foremost is Thanksgiving.  I LOVE Thanksgiving.  The food is fabulous and it's a low-pressure family gathering:  no gifts to give or get, just time to spend together.

I also love November as it's a relatively easy teaching month.  Because of Election Day, Veterans' Day and Thanksgiving nearly every week has a day off giving me ample time to read this month. I'm hoping to read a cornucopia of novels!
